Ceramic tile replacement services involve removing damaged, outdated, or stained tiles and installing new ceramic tiles in their place. This process typically includes carefully removing the existing tiles without damaging the underlying surface, preparing the area for new installation, and applying fresh grout and sealant to ensure a durable finish. The goal is to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ces, whether in floors, walls, or countertops, providing a refreshed and updated look to the space.
This service addresses common problems such as cracked or broken tiles, discoloration, mold or mildew buildup, and general wear and tear over time. Damaged tiles can compromise the safety and cleanliness of a property, especially in areas prone to moisture like bathrooms and kitchens. Replacing tiles can prevent further deterioration, eliminate unsightly damage, and improve the overall hygiene of tiled surfaces, making spaces safer and more vis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Ceramic Tile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pulaski County,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Tile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ing ceramic tiles typ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the tile quality and size. For example, a 100-square-foot area may cost between $300 and $1,000 for materials and installation. Variations depend on tile selection and complexity of the job.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for ceramic tile replacement usually fall between $4 and $8 per square foot. A standard kitchen backsplash or bathroom floor might incur total labor charges from $400 to $800. Factors influencing costs include surface preparation and removal of existing tiles.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ot, and disposal fees for old tiles. For larger or more complex projects, costs could increase by several hundred dollars. These additional services are often provided by local pros as part of the overall estimate.
Total Project Estimates - Overall costs for ceramic tile replacement generally range from $1,000 to $3,500 for typical residential areas. Larger or more intricate projects, such as custom designs, can exceed this range. Local service providers can offer detailed quotes based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Ceramic tile replacement services are often sought after when property owners in Pulaski County, KY notice cracked, chipped, or stained tiles that detract from the appearance of kitchens, bathrooms, or entryways. Over time, wear and tear can cause tiles to loosen or become damaged, making replacement a practical solution to restore the space’s aesthetic appeal and functionality. Local service providers can assist with removing old tiles and installing new ones that match the existing design or introduce a fresh look.
In addition to aesthetic concerns, many property owners look for ceramic tile replacement to address issues like water damage or mold growth beneath the tiles. This is especially common in bathrooms and laundry areas where moisture exposure is frequent. Replacing damaged or compromised tiles can help improve indoor air quality and prevent further structural issues, with local contractors providing the expertise needed for a safe and durable installation.
